Qld police tell southern Schoolies to behave

ABC Online
Police on Queensland's Gold Coast are urging students from Victoria and New South Wales to behave during Schoolies celebrations.

The event has officially wound up for Queensland students, with police arresting 59 people overnight.

Police spokeswoman Chelsea Roffey says police will now turn their attention to the thousands of students who have arrived from the southern states.

"A majority of the arrests have involved non-schoolies, so it's fair to say on a typical weekend there'd be about 30 arrests in Surfers Paradise anyway," she said.

"I guess looking at having that increased number from Schoolies, the number of arrests haven't been too bad at all."
